## Support

The Lagwarden replica-lag alarm is owned by the Quillbrook data platform team. Alarm thresholds live in `config/lagwarden.yaml`; do not adjust them during a release window without sign-off. For false positives, attach the alarm ID and the replica name to your ticket. Paging is reserved for sustained lag over ten minutes. For threshold changes, onboarding new replicas, or general questions, write to the team at the address below.

alerts address for kafof-bagag: kasael@olvarqdyn.corp

At Quillharbor, all third-party dependencies must be pinned to exact versions in the Fernlock manifest, and every upgrade requires a reviewed diff of the lockfile plus a provenance check against our internal mirror. No floating ranges are permitted, even for dev-only tooling, because the mirror rejects unpinned resolution requests. Security reviewers should verify that CI enforces the pin-check gate on every merge. To query the mirror's audit endpoint directly, authenticate with the key below.

API key for hadup-kahof: vxb2-7s

Before sealing the new signing keys, confirm the Verdance greenhouse controller's humidity and temperature sensors have been recalibrated; drift beyond 2% invalidates the attestation readings the ceremony depends on. Support staff should log the drift values in the ceremony record and have a second person countersign. Once drift is confirmed within tolerance, the sealed calibration archive may be opened for comparison. To open the archive, enter the recovery passphrase printed below.

strongbox words: druath-quenael

### Runbook: bloomgate rollout

The bloomgate service sits in front of the Cairnstore key-value cluster and short-circuits lookups for absent keys. Before deploying a new filter snapshot, confirm the false-positive rate in the Harkness dashboard is under 1%; otherwise regenerate with a larger bit array. Snapshots are immutable once published to the Cairnstore artifact bucket. Each snapshot must be signed prior to upload with the deploy key below.

rollout seal: bky19_AhpppeGU5khcL8iNaiP